Thorium-Win-AVX2 开源项目安装与使用教程
项目概述
本教程旨在指导用户深入了解并使用 Alex313031 的 Thorium-Win-AVX2 开源项目。该项目基于特定的技术栈(AVX2),专为Windows平台设计,其具体功能与目的在GitHub页面可能有详细说明,但由于直接链接提供的信息有限,以下内容将根据一般开源项目结构进行假设性解析。
1. 项目目录结构及介绍
Thorium-Win-AVX2 的目录结构通常遵循标准的软件开发模式,虽然没有具体展示,一般包括以下几个核心部分:
|- src/
|- 主要代码文件夹,包含AVX2优化的核心算法或应用实现。
|- include/
|- 头文件,包含了必要的接口声明和类型定义。
|- docs/
|- 相关文档,可能包含API说明或者开发者指南。
|- examples/
|- 示例代码,帮助用户快速理解如何使用库函数或启动项目。
|- .gitignore
|- 忽略的文件列表,确保不影响版本控制的文件不会被提交。
|- README.md
|- 项目简介,包括安装步骤、快速入门等。
|- CMakeLists.txt (假设使用CMake)
|- 构建脚本,用于跨平台构建项目。
2. 项目的启动文件介绍
在多数开源项目中,启动文件通常是主程序入口,对于C++项目而言,这可能是位于 src/main.cpp
或类似的起始点。由于项目强调AVX2,启动文件可能初始化AVX2相关的环境,调用核心处理函数,并处理命令行参数或配置文件读取。具体的启动流程未直接提供,需查看 src
目录下的实际main文件来确认。
3. 项目的配置文件介绍
配置文件通常存放于项目的根目录下,命名为.config
、settings.ini
或者更符合特定框架约定的文件名。然而,给定的链接并未提供确切的配置文件示例。在一个理想化的场景中,配置文件可能会包含:
- 应用程序设置:如日志级别、端口号等。
- 依赖路径:指向特定库或资源文件的位置。
- 性能配置:特别是针对AVX2优化,可能有启用或禁用某些特性的选项。
如果存在的话,配置文件应遵循某种轻量级配置格式如JSON、YAML或 Ini 格式。由于无实际文件展示,建议查找项目中的 .ini
, .json
, 或其他相关扩展名的文件以获取具体格式和内容。
请注意,以上内容是基于常见开源项目结构和实践的通用描述。为了得到确切的信息,直接阅读项目的 README.md
文件以及源码注释将是最佳选择。若需详细的项目指南,请参照项目仓库内的官方文档。